哈希竞猜游戏的特点,一场与密码学智慧的较量哈希竞猜游戏的特点

好,我现在需要帮助用户完成一篇关于“哈希竞猜游戏的特点”的文章,用户已经提供了一些内容和结构,我需要根据这些信息进行修改和补充,使其更加完善和原创。 用户提到哈希竞猜游戏结合了哈希函数和智力游戏,玩家通过猜测输入数据来解码哈希值,我需要确保文章结构清晰,包括引言、正文和结论,每个部分都要详细展开。 用户提供的示例标题和结构已经很明确,但可能需要调整以更吸引人,标题可以更具体,如“哈希竞猜游戏:一场与密码学智慧的较量”,这样不仅点明了主题,还突出了其与密码学的联系。 部分需要涵盖哈希函数的数学基础、竞猜游戏的规则与机制、玩家心理与策略、安全性与挑战性、优化方法与未来发展,每个部分都需要详细展开,加入技术细节和实际应用案例,以增强文章的可信度。 考虑到用户希望文章有深度,我需要加入哈希函数的抗碰撞性、抗预计算性等特性,并引用实际应用案例,如密码学中的应用,探讨未来的发展趋势,如量子计算对哈希的影响,以及竞猜游戏的创新方向,增加文章的前瞻性。 在写作过程中,我需要确保语言流畅,符合学术或科普文章的风格,同时检查字数是否达标,可能需要调整各部分的详细程度,确保整体内容丰富且有深度。 我需要逐步展开每个部分,确保每个点都得到充分的讨论,并加入必要的技术细节和实际应用,在哈希函数的数学基础部分,可以详细解释哈希函数的特性,并举例说明其在密码学中的应用。 在竞猜游戏的规则与机制部分,需要明确游戏的流程,包括目标哈希值的设定、输入猜测、反馈机制和计分方式,可以加入一些实际应用案例,说明这种游戏如何被用于教育或娱乐。 玩家心理与策略部分,需要分析不同玩家可能采取的策略,如系统性猜测、随机猜测和利用反馈信息,可以引用心理学原理,说明玩家的心理特点如何影响游戏表现。 安全性与挑战性部分,需要详细讨论哈希函数的抗碰撞性、抗预计算性等特性如何确保游戏的安全性,以及时间限制和反馈机制如何增加游戏的挑战性。 优化方法与未来发展部分,可以提出一些具体的优化方向,如动态调整难度、引入提示机制、支持多玩家模式等,并展望哈希竞猜游戏未来的发展趋势,如量子-resistant哈希函数的应用和混合模式的创新。 结论部分需要总结全文,强调哈希竞猜游戏在智力挑战和密码学教育中的重要性,并展望其未来的发展前景。 在整个写作过程中,我需要确保文章结构清晰,逻辑连贯,语言流畅,符合用户的要求,检查字数是否达标,必要时进行调整,确保内容充实且有深度。 我将根据以上思考,开始撰写文章,确保每个部分都得到充分的讨论,并加入必要的技术细节和实际应用,使文章更具吸引力和专业性。

哈希函数,作为现代密码学的核心技术之一,以其独特的数学性质和安全性在信息安全领域占据重要地位,而哈希竞猜游戏作为一种新兴的智力游戏形式,正是将哈希函数的特性与人类的思维能力相结合,创造了一种独特的智力挑战方式,这种游戏不仅考验参与者的数学素养和逻辑思维能力,还要求他们具备快速反应和策略制定能力,本文将深入探讨哈希竞猜游戏的特点,揭示其背后的数学原理和人类智慧的较量。

哈希函数的数学基础

哈希函数是一种将任意长度的输入数据映射到固定长度的输出值的函数,其核心特性包括:

  1. 确定性:相同的输入总是产生相同的哈希值。
  2. 抗碰撞性:不同的输入产生不同的哈希值,且找到两个输入产生相同哈希值的概率极低。
  3. 抗预计算性:无法在合理时间内预计算出特定哈希值对应的输入。

这些特性使得哈希函数在密码学中具有重要作用,例如在数字签名、数据完整性验证等领域发挥关键作用。

哈希竞猜游戏的规则与机制

哈希竞猜游戏的基本规则是:参与者通过猜测输入数据,使得其哈希值符合特定要求,游戏的机制通常包括:

  1. 设定目标哈希值:游戏开始前,系统会生成一个目标哈希值。
  2. 输入猜测:参与者通过输入特定数据,计算其哈希值。
  3. 反馈机制:系统会对参与者猜测的输入进行反馈,指出是否接近目标哈希值。
  4. 计分与奖励:根据猜测的接近程度,参与者获得相应的分数,最终评出获胜者。

玩家心理与策略

在哈希竞猜游戏中,玩家的心理和策略是影响游戏结果的关键因素,由于哈希函数的抗碰撞性和抗预计算性,玩家无法通过预先计算来直接找到目标哈希值,玩家需要依赖以下几种策略:

  1. 系统性猜测:通过系统地遍历可能的输入数据,逐步逼近目标哈希值。
  2. 随机猜测:在系统性猜测失败后,采用随机猜测的方式,利用反馈信息调整猜测方向。
  3. 利用反馈信息:根据系统提供的接近程度信息,调整猜测策略,缩小搜索范围。

玩家的心理特点也影响其游戏表现,一些玩家可能倾向于追求快速获胜,而另一些玩家则可能更注重策略的严谨性。

游戏的安全性与挑战性

哈希竞猜游戏的安全性主要体现在以下几个方面:

  1. 哈希函数的抗碰撞性:确保参与者无法通过预先计算找到目标哈希值。
  2. 时间限制:通过设定猜测次数的上限,增加游戏的挑战性。
  3. 反馈机制的严格性:确保反馈信息的准确性,避免参与者因信息错误而浪费猜测机会。

游戏的挑战性不仅体现在技术层面,还体现在心理层面,玩家需要在有限的时间内,通过有限的猜测机会,找到最接近目标哈希值的输入,这要求他们具备快速反应和逻辑思维能力。

优化方法与未来发展

为了提高游戏的可玩性和公平性,可以采用以下优化方法:

  1. 动态调整难度:根据玩家的游戏水平,动态调整目标哈希值的复杂度和猜测次数的上限。
  2. 引入提示机制:在猜测失败后,提供一些提示信息,帮助玩家缩小搜索范围。
  3. 多玩家模式:支持多玩家同时进行游戏,增加游戏的互动性和趣味性。

哈希竞猜游戏可能会朝着以下几个方向发展:

  1. 量子-resistant哈希函数:随着量子计算机技术的发展,传统的哈希函数可能面临挑战,未来的哈希竞猜游戏可能会采用量子-resistant哈希函数,确保游戏的安全性。
  2. 混合模式:将哈希竞猜与其他智力游戏形式结合,创造更加丰富多样的游戏体验。
  3. 教育与普及:通过游戏化的方式普及哈希函数的相关知识,提高公众对密码学的理解。

哈希竞猜游戏作为一种结合了密码学与智力游戏的创新形式,不仅考验参与者的数学素养和逻辑思维能力,还要求他们具备快速反应和策略制定能力,随着哈希函数技术的发展和量子计算的推进,哈希竞猜游戏必将迎来更加广阔的发展前景,随着技术的进步和教育的普及,这种游戏形式有望成为密码学教育和普及的重要工具,同时也为娱乐界带来更多创新的可能性。

发表评论